Andrew Eckert - Varian Medical Independent Chairman of the Board

Chairman

Mr. R. Andrew Eckert serves as Independent Chairman of the Board of the Company. He served as Chief Executive Officer, Valence Health, a healthcare solutions Company, Chief Executive Officer, TriZetto Corporationrationration, a healthcare IT solutions firm .Chief Executive Officer, CRC Health Corporationrationration, a provider of substance abuse treatment and adolescent youth services .He is Managing Director, Symphony Technology Group, a private equity firm, President and Chief Executive Officer, Eclipsys Corporationrationration, a former publicly traded healthcare information management software provider, Chief Executive Officer, SumTotal Systems, Inc., an enterprise software provider. He is Chief Executive Officer, Docent Inc., an enterprise software provider that was acquired by SumTotal Systems, Other Current Public Company Board Memberships Becton, Dickinson and Company, a global medical technology company. since 2014.

Varian Medical Systems, Inc. designs, manufactures, sells, and services medical devices and software products for treating cancer and other medical conditions worldwide. The company was founded in 1948 and is headquartered in Palo Alto, California. Varian Medical operates under Medical Instruments Supplies classification in the United States and is traded on New York Stock Exchange. It employs 10000 people.
